CentOS系統中使用yum命令安裝redis

2021-08-02 22:04:47 字數 1527 閱讀 1064

在linux centos系統中使用yum命令安裝redis報錯:

[root@localhost install]# yum install redis

loaded plugins: fastestmirror

setting up install process

determining fastest mirrors

* base: mirrors.skyshe

.cn * extras: mirrors.163

.com

這是因為,centos預設的安裝源在官方centos.org上,而redis在第三方的yum源裡,所以無法安裝,非官方的yum推薦用fedora的epel倉庫

使用如下命令安裝第三方庫:yum install epel-release

再安裝redis即可:yum install redis

使用service redis start命令啟動redis服務端:

[root@localhost etc]#service redis startredirecting to /bin/systemctl start redis.service

使用ps -ef | grep redis檢視redis程序:  [root@localhost etc]# ps -ef | grep redis  redis 47664 1 0 05:31 ? 00:00:00 /usr/bin/redis-server 127.0.0.1:6379  root 47808 45376 0 05:32 pts/0 00:00:00 grep –color=auto redis

redis配置密碼

1.通過配置檔案進行配置

yum方式安裝的redis配置檔案通常在/etc/redis.conf中,開啟配置檔案找到

#requirepass foobare

去掉行前的注釋,並修改密碼為所需的密碼,儲存檔案

requirepass myredispwd

重啟redis

sudo service redis restart  

#或者  

sudo service redis stop  

sudo redis-server /etc/redis.conf

啟動,#加上`&`號使redis以後台程式方式執行

./redis-server &

redis-cli -h 127.0.0.1 -p 6379 -a myredispwd

2.通過命令列進行配置

redis 127.0.0.1:6379[1]> config set requirepass my_redis  

ok  

redis 127.0.0.1:6379[1]> config get requirepass  

1) "requirepass"  

2) "my_redis"  

在CentOS系統中使用yum安裝指定版本軟體

假設這裡是我們想安裝的是mariadb 輸入 yum list grep mariadb 輸出 找到你要安裝的版本的完整的名字,這裡安裝mariadb 5.5.56 2.el7.x86 64,輸入 yum install mariadb 5.5.56 2.el7.x86 64 安裝完後,就是檢查pc...

CentOS7中使用yum安裝Nginx的方法

最近無意間發現nginx官方提供了yum源。因此寫個文章記錄下。1 新增源 sudo rpm uvh2 安裝nginx 通過yum search nginx看看是否已經新增源成功。如果成功則執行下列命令安裝nginx。sudo yum install y nginx root 10859f0ffd7...

CentOS7中使用yum安裝Nginx的方法

1 新增源 預設情況 centos7 中無nginx 的源,最近發現 nginx 官網提供了 2 安裝nginx 通過yum search nginx 看看是否已經新增源成功。如果成功則執行下列命令安裝 nginx。sudo yuminstall y nginx 3 啟動nginx並設定開機自動執行...